Four Manipur militants held in Goa
Panaji: Four persons, including a woman allegedly affiliated to Manipur-based militant group People's United Liberation Front (PULF), were arrested on Wednesday from the coastal village of Cansaulim near here in a joint police operation of the two States.
Those arrested have been identified as Saira Banu, Mohammad Noor, Avakatom, and Samir Khan, all wanted in connection with the crimes in the North-East.
A police team from Manipur had arrived in the State with specific inputs about these four persons who were working in Goa.
Superintendent of Police Allan D'Sa said that Manipur Police have secured transit remand from a court here to take them back to their home State. - PTI
